Prerequisites (description): | The seminar focuses on the history of European music of the Middle Ages and Renaissance and on the music related to the Polish sources to ca. 1800. Depending on the interests of the participants various aspects of research will be taken into account, including source criticism, analysis of selected works, music culture and others. |
Mode: | Classroom |
Short description: |
Schedule is adapted to the interests of the participants. Students focus on the preparation of their thesis, present papers concerning results of successive stages of their research and take part in discussions on the issues presented by others. |
Bibliography: |
Literature selected individually depending on the interests of participants. |
Learning outcomes: |
The student acquires skills in the use of sources, literature and writing of scientific papers. |
Assessment methods and assessment criteria: |
The basis of assessment is student’s activity, regular research reports as well as a written fragment of a diploma thesis. |
